Default 05 #5 injector line failure once a year

Had my truck since new, well taken care of, best truck I ever had. Since new the #5 injector line has filed over 7 times. And just did it again today. Used 2 of the old design...FAILED Used 5 of the updated design...FAILED. Does the injector need to be replace? IS there an aftermarket part available any where that is better? Is there a fix for this problem? My son and I are the only people that service this truck in any way. Not a dealer service problem. Any insight to a cure?

The insulator HAS to be tight with no movement! "Rubber clamp that holds it down." Something is being done wrong over and over again! #5 has never been an issue but #4 has. The pulse going thru the line is intense and any movment will cause metal fatigue and failure! Not an injector problem be sure the cross tube is tight also.
